What happens if you do not want to run your company the way that a franchisor is informing you to run your service? Regrettably, a franchisee needs to comply with all the requirements described in a franchising contract. When scientists taken a look at fads in litigation between franchisees and franchisors, they discovered that 50% of franchises had in between one and fifty suits.




Among the largest resources of conflict is the franchisee's feeling that the assistance they were ensured isn't being given. Breach of Contract: When the regards to the franchising record aren't fulfilled on either end, the franchisee or franchisor may feel that their capacity to maintain revenues is being stifled.


Fee Disputes: Repayment issues next page can sour the partnership in between a franchisee and franchisor. It's not unusual for franchisees to really feel that the franchising charges and sales aristocracies being paid to franchisors are too much. While these costs might appear reasonable when the contract is being authorized, a franchisee might begin to seem like the parent company isn't offering the support needed to justify the fact that they are taking as much of a cut.

While a franchisee feels like "their very own employer" during daily procedures, there's no concern concerning the fact that franchisees are responsible before the franchisor. Franchisees have to be responsible for every buck, invoice, and piece of stock at the end of the day. A franchisee might seem like their finances are being micromanaged by a company personnel that does not have experience with running everyday procedures.


While franchisors do invest money in every new franchise business area, they are essentially able to raise funding via the franchisee. This is why franchise business brand names have such stringent monetary demands for franchisees. Under the franchise business version, bigger corporations can open a lot of places in new markets by charging start-up costs and franchising costs rather than raising funding with standard capitalists or borrowing institutions.
